In most vehicles, a small stopper holds the seat belt buckle in place. Sometimes the stopper comes off or breaks, allowing the buckle to slide down. This simple guide demonstrates how to replace the seat belt stopper so you can drive safely without the inconvenience of the buckle sliding down after each use.

Use a cloth to wipe away any debris from the area.
-
-
-
Find the existing hole for the seat belt stopper or choose a different location that is better for you.
-
Separate the replacement stopper if it has come assembled.
-
-
-
-
Push the side of the seat belt button with the needle or point into your desired location.
-
-
-
Take the other half of button stopper and slide it onto the pin on the other side of the belt.
-
Fasten the two parts of the button together and squeeze for a secure fit.
-
-
-
Check the position of the replacement stopper for a comfortable fit.
-
-
-
Now you can use the seat belt buckle without it falling down!
